[[Tropers/{{Kenyastarflight}} Kenya Starflight]]'s ''Reborn'' trilogy is a set of ''Franchise/StarWars'' fanfics in which Vader, crash-landing on Yavin 4 after the destruction of the first Death Star. Injured and suffering from amnesia as a result, he finds himself joining the Alliance. It is complete, with four installments.

In in-universe chronological order, they are:

* ''[[https://www.fanfiction.net/s/1768962/1/Innocence Innocence]]'': The first in the series, covering the weeks after the Battle of Yavin.
* ''[[https://www.fanfiction.net/s/1977024/1/Experience Experience]]'': Three years later, Vader struggles with some of his darker memories as he and Luke begin their training under Yoda.
* ''[[https://www.fanfiction.net/s/2209754/1/Recompense Recompense]]'': A year after ''Experience'', the Skywalkers must rescue Han from Jabba the Hutt and then face the Sith and Empire in a final showdown.
* ''[[https://www.fanfiction.net/s/2465129/1/O-My-Father O My Father]]'': Missing scene from ''Recompense'', in which [[spoiler: the late Boba Fett meets with the spirit of his father in the afterlife, following Anakin's trial with the Jedi.]]

----
!!The series contains examples of:

* AcceptableBreaksFromCanon: The three main stories were all completed before ''Revenge of the Sith'' was released, meaning that certain revelations from that film were not included in the series. Differing details include Vader having only three prosthetic limbs instead of four, Padme living for a few years after giving birth (raising her children on Naboo until she and Obi-Wan took Luke to Tatooine, then Padme alone taking Leia to Alderaan before returning to Naboo and dying), and Palpatine's master being a woman, Darth M'Kbeth, instead of Darth Plagueis.
